UK-based violinist, born 28 May 1948 to Armenian parents in Nicosia, Cyprus.
He came to Britain when he was 12 and studied at the Royal College of Music. He co-founded the
Chilingirian String Quartet
in 1971 with cellist
Philip de Groote
and was also one of the first members of The English Concert, playing in their first London concert in 1973. He played with a number of orchestras, including the
Bournemouth Symphony Orchestra
,
Philharmonia Orchestra
,
Russian National Orchestra
and
BBC Philharmonic
.
Nephew of
Manoug Parikian
.
